STORY

A documentary that profiles the professional and personal lives of black entertainers Lincoln “Stepin Fetchit” Perry, Hattie McDaniel, Bill Robinson, Dorothy Dandridge, and Sidney Poitier. By exploring the careers of these five black film stars, the film reveals how black film roles have changed in American movies during the past sixty years. Based on the book “Toms, Coons, Mulattoes, Mammies & Bucks” by Donald Bogle.
